This ergonomics self-assessment can help you set up a home office and establish work habits that keep you comfortable and productive. If you answer “NO” to any of the questions, consider making the necessary adjustments to reduce your chances of sustaining work-related injuries, such as tendonitis or carpal tunnel syndrome.
You can use this checklist on a regular basis to evaluate your workspace and practices.
